◆ Narrow-linewidth Semiconductor Lasers Independently developed and manufactured. Specially modulated laser wavelengths prevent cross-interference among multiple gases and improve trace gas detection precision. ◆ Patented Photoacoustic Cell Proprietary sub-ultrasonic resonant photoacoustic cell, compact (5 cm long, 20 g weight), highly responsive and vibration‑free. No moving parts avoids system vibration, extending service life and enhancing reliability. ◆ Custom High-sensitivity Digital Sub-ultrasonic Microphone Operates in the sub-ultrasonic band, less affected by external noise, ensuring stable and accurate system performance
Technical Specifications
Operating parameters
| Parameter | Specification |
|---|---|
| Power Input | 220 V AC ±10%, 50 Hz |
| Power Consumption | < 200 W |
| Weight | < 10 kg |
| Dimensions | 260mm(H)*260mm(W)*300mm(D) |
| Ambient Temperature | -40 ℃ ~ +55 ℃ |
| Ambient Humidity | 10 ~ 95 % RH |
| Measurement Cycle | Minimum 10 mins, Maximum 24 hours |
| Control Mode | Automatic, menu setting, manual control |
| Communication Interface | RJ45,Fiber optic ,RS485 |
| Communication Protocol | IEC61850,TCP/IP,Modbus |
| Altitude | ≤ 5000 m |
| Overvoltage Category | IV |
| IP Rating | IP55 |
| Insulation Resistance of External Circuit | ≥ 100 MΩ |
Standard measurement error limit
| Measured Component | Detection Range (μL/L) | Measurement Error Limit |
|---|---|---|
| Hydrogen (H₂) | 0~2000 | ±3 μL/L or ±30% |
| Acetylene (C₂H₂) | 0~2000 | ±1 μL/L or ±30% |
| Carbon Monoxide (CO) | 0~3000 | ±30 μL/Lor ±30% |
| Moisture in Oil | 0~100 | ±3μL/L or ±10% |
1.Gas concentration in oil
2.The greater of the measurement error percentage or in μL/L

◆ Measures Acetylene (C₂H₂), Ethylene (C₂H₄), Methane (CH₄), Hydrogen (H₂), Carbon Monoxide (CO), Carbon Dioxide (CO₂), Ethane (C₂H₆) and moisture content. A gas collection box gas monitoring module is available as an option to deliver comprehensive real-time monitoring and early warning for large-scale power transformers. ◆ Provides fault early warning and monitoring for oil-immersed transformers, and performs fault analysis and diagnosis by adopting methods including the David Triangle Diagram Method and the Three-Ratio Method.

◆ Measures acetylene (C₂H₂) and moisture content. It incorporates three independent detection systems to achieve redundant configuration, providing critical real-time monitoring and early warning for large-scale power transformers. ◆ Designed for relay protection and control of oil-immersed transformers, it can independently perform rapid and automatic detection of dissolved acetylene content in transformer oil, as well as equipment fault analysis, diagnosis and early warning.
